Output 2f579f0987eee4327118de2777cc71dbff146927524f0984c7ec4c1391f31468:1

value
16300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85e28cd0dac4e494e34f58f8413bd7468523b48f OP_EQUAL
address
3DtwC2n56ua7qbxAhKnHnjbKfwn3AYmnuW
transaction
2f579f0987eee4327118de2777cc71dbff146927524f0984c7ec4c1391f31468
confirmations
409794
spent
true